Log in to your account or call us at 800-547-7754 and our retirement specialists …Key Business Tools · Annuities Business Dashboard · Client Correspondence (Life, DI, Annuities) · Message Center (Retirement Plans) · My Existing Busine...The Simply Retirement by Principal ® 401 (k) plan has a simple flat recordkeeping fee structure. You’ll pay as little as $145 per month. ($435 billed quarterly). If you choose to pay the $6 per participant, per month fee on your employees’ behalf, this will also be billed quarterly, three months at a time.

If you choose to pay the $6 per participant, per month fee on your employees’ behalf, this will also be billed quarterly, three months at a time.Jan 13, 2023 · 2. Keep your money where it is. Do nothing. If you meet the minimum balance—$5,000 through 2023 and $7,000 starting in 2024—you can leave your savings invested in your former employer’s retirement plan, if available. Your savings stay invested, with the same tax advantages. You continue with the plan’s investment options and any …401 (k), 403 (b), and beyond—defined contribution plans for your employees. A Roth IRA allows for tax-deferred investment: You pay taxes on your contributions at the time you put money in and any growth is tax-free. A Roth IRA allows you to make tax-free withdrawals: Because you contribute using after-tax money, you don't pay any taxes when you take money out of your account, as long as you follow the Roth IRA rules. 1. A traditional IRA lets you deduct savings contributions from your taxes, which lowers your taxable income for the year -- but you pay taxes on the money when you withdraw it in retirement. A Roth IRA uses after-tax money, meaning you pay taxes on your contributions at the time you put the money in and, future withdrawals are tax free as long as ...
